Adze, Toki
Complete Adze The cross-section is triangular with apex to the front. The surface is bruised, but the bevel and blade are ground. There is major differentiation between the butt and the blade; there are raised shoulders and the sides obviously taper in towards the poll. Half of the bevel is ground while the top half remains bruised like the rest of the adze. The bevel is demarcated by a line at the chin. The cutting edge is curved and sharp.
Provenance Place:
Woodside, Outram, Dunedin City, Otago, New Zealand
